Common Causes of Delay in Compensation
Many individuals who suffer from injuries, whether it be due to workplace accidents, product defects, or other mishaps, often face delays in receiving their maximum injury compensation. These delays are caused by a variety of factors that can complicate the process of seeking and securing fair reparation.
Common causes include insurance disputes where companies may try to minimize claims, employment disputes where employers might delay or deny benefits, and product liability cases where determining liability can be complex. Additionally, navigating legal procedures, gathering evidence, and communicating with various parties involved can further contribute to these delays. Understanding the potential roadblocks is crucial for injured individuals to be well-prepared in their pursuit of maximum injury compensation.
Strategies to Expedite Maximum Injury Compensation
Receiving maximum injury compensation can often be delayed due to a variety of factors, from complex legal procedures to insurance company tactics. To expedite this process, it’s crucial to adopt strategic approaches. Firstly, individuals should gather comprehensive documentation related to their injuries and the incident, including medical records, police reports, and witness statements. This evidence is vital for building a strong case and demonstrating the extent of harm suffered.
Additionally, seeking legal counsel from experienced professionals can significantly enhance the chances of a swift resolution. Specialists in personal injury law understand the intricate nuances of compensation claims and can navigate the complexities on behalf of the claimant.
